Our Moonlight 54th ‘Rising Star’ For TAPIT

It was a 54th Thoroughbred Daily News Rising Star for TAPIT on Friday when Our Moonlight impressed at Santa Anita.

Making her debut in this start, the Dean Pederson trainee motored to the lead early in the six furlong race before quickly being overtaken by the favorite. Content to sit behind that one for much of the run, Our Moonlight showed a bit of greenness around the turn when uncomfortable between horses.

Jockey Tiago Pereira was able to get her confidence back in the stretch and Our Moonlight collared the leader in the final sixteenth. Our Moonlight pulled away from there to win by 2 ¾ lengths and earn the title of ‘Rising Star.’

Owned by Lawrence and Ann Jett, the Stonestreet Thoroughbreds-bred was a $325,000 Keeneland September purchase by Gayle Van Leer.

Her Grade 3-placed dam Mannerly is now the dam of two winners from two named foals. Mannerly is a half-sister to the stakes placed Johannesbourbon  and out of a half-sister to three stakes performers herself.

The TAPIT x Unbridled’s Song cross has been a successful one with the cross also including dual champion Unique Bella with Unbridled’s Song granddaughters also producing horses such as TAPIT TRICE, Tacitus, and Scylla.
